The atmosphere was electric at the Mazuma Stadium as Morecambe faced Torquay United in a must-watch encounter. From the first whistle, it was evident that both teams were eager to assert their dominance. By the end of the match, pulses were racing as the game ended in a dramatic 2-2 draw.

Morecambe took the lead early, with G. Edwards finding the back of the net in the 15th minute, sending the home crowd into a frenzy. His low shot from outside the box curled perfectly into the bottom corner, a display of pure skill. However, it wasn't long before Torquay struck back, equalizing through a well-placed header in the 32nd minute. The game was finely poised as both sides fought for control.

In the second half, it seemed as though Morecambe might regain their momentum when A. Muskwe netted a stunning goal from a tight angle, putting them ahead 2-1. However, Torquay's resilience shone through as they equalized again just minutes later, leveling the game once more. With the clock ticking down, it became a test of wills.

Despite several attempts to clinch the win, including a near miss from H. Dean, the match ended with both teams sharing the points. The result showcased Morecambe's fighting spirit, leaving fans hopeful as they look forward to the next challenge in their campaign.
